From Paul Tyerman in Australia

"Galanthus reginae-olgae have started flowering for the season. These are from seed from the UK from named cultivars. A bit of variation, and all very tall and robust, although they're in a shadehouse so may not be as tall outside. There's a few more to flower outside in pots so it will be interesting to see how large they are. 😎. Either way, it's awesome to have the snowie season starting."
